I request an adopter for the flashrom package.

The package description is:
 flashrom is a tool for identifying, reading, writing, verifying and erasing
 flash chips. It's often used to flash BIOS/EFI/coreboot/firmware/optionROM
 images in-system using a supported mainboard, but it also supports flashing of
 network cards (NICs), SATA controller cards, and other external devices which
 can program flash chips.
 .
 It supports a wide range of DIP32, PLCC32, DIP8, SO8/SOIC8, TSOP32/40/48,
 and BGA chips, which use various protocols such as LPC, FWH, parallel
 flash, or SPI.
 .
 The tool can be used to flash BIOS/firmware images for example -- be it
 proprietary BIOS images or coreboot (previously known as LinuxBIOS) images.
 .
 It can also be used to read the current existing BIOS/firmware from a
 flash chip.
 .
 Currently supported programmers include:
 .
   * internal (for in-system flashing in the mainboard)
   * dummy (virtual programmer for testing flashrom)
   * nic3com (for flash ROMs on 3COM network cards)
   * nicrealtek (for flash ROMs on Realtek and SMC 1211 network cards)
   * nicnatsemi (for flash ROMs on National Semiconductor DP838* network cards)
   * nicintel (for parallel flash ROMs on Intel 10/100Mbit network cards)
   * gfxnvidia (for flash ROMs on NVIDIA graphics cards)
   * drkaiser (for flash ROMs on Dr. Kaiser PC-Waechter PCI cards)
   * satasii (for flash ROMs on Silicon Image SATA/IDE controllers)
   * satamv (for flash ROMs on Marvell SATA controllers)
   * atahpt (for flash ROMs on Highpoint ATA/RAID controllers)
   * atavia (for flash ROMs on VIA VT6421A SATA controllers)
   * atapromise (for flash ROMs on Promise PDC2026x ATA/RAID controllers)
   * it8212 (for flash ROMs on ITE IT8212F ATA/RAID controller)
   * ft2232_spi (for SPI flash ROMs attached to an FT2232/FT4232H/FT232H family
 based USB SPI programmer), including the DLP Design DLP-USB1232H,
 FTDI FT2232H Mini-Module, FTDI FT4232H Mini-Module, openbiosprog-spi,
 Amontec JTAGkey/JTAGkey-tiny/JTAGkey-2, Dangerous Prototypes Bus Blaster,
 Olimex ARM-USB-TINY/-H, Olimex ARM-USB-OCD/-H, TIAO/DIYGADGET USB
 Multi-Protocol Adapter (TUMPA), TUMPA Lite, GOEPEL PicoTAP,
 Google Servo v1/v2, and FIC OpenMoko Neo1973 Debug board.
   * serprog (for flash ROMs attached to a programmer speaking serprog),
 including AVR flasher by Urja Rannikko, AVR flasher by eightdot,
 Arduino Mega flasher by fritz, InSystemFlasher by Juhana Helovuo,
 and atmegaXXu2-flasher by Stefan Tauner.
   * buspirate_spi (for SPI flash ROMs attached to a Bus Pirate)
   * dediprog (for SPI flash ROMs attached to a Dediprog SF100)
   * rayer_spi (for SPI flash ROMs attached to a RayeR parport based programmer)
   * pony_spi (for SPI flash ROMs attached to a SI-Prog serial port
 bitbanging adapter)
   * nicintel_spi (for SPI flash ROMs on Intel Gigabit network cards)
   * ogp_spi (for SPI flash ROMs on Open Graphics Project graphics card)
   * linux_spi (for SPI flash ROMs accessible via /dev/spidevX.Y on Linux)
   * usbblaster_spi (for SPI flash ROMs attached to an Altera USB-Blaster)
   * nicintel_eeprom (for SPI EEPROMs on Intel Gigabit network cards)
   * mstarddc_spi (for SPI flash ROMs accessible through DDC in MSTAR-equipped
 displays)
   * pickit2_spi (for SPI flash ROMs accessible via Microchip PICkit2)
   * ch341a_spi (for SPI flash ROMs attached to WCH CH341A)

  Description : core sr.ht shared code

This repository contains code shared among all sr.ht projects.

sr.ht is a platform to offer git hosting, bug tracking, wikis, manuals, 
accounts, etc.

This is a Python package that provides shared functionality across 
all sr.ht services.  It also contains the default templates and 
stylesheets that give sr.ht a consistent look and feel.  As well as
nodejs code under the hood.

Thank you to both of you for your recent work on the sway package.  I
want to unblock inclusion of swaywm in Debian by sponsoring the upload.

There are a few social issues to resolve.

Firstly, I want to ensure that Nicolas is adequately credited for having
done the majority of the packaging work (so far as I can tell); at the
time of writing, where master is at 9303b617, I don't think this is
true.

Secondly, I want to ensure that the Maintainer and Uploaders fields
adequately reflect Debian's social conventions about who gets final say
over the contents of the package.  Right now only Birger is listed.  As
has already been pointed out this could be interpreted as a kind of
package hijack, which we don't want.

I have a few technical questions about the packaging, but they are not
sufficiently severe to block uploading to experimental, so I'm not
addressing them in this e-mail.

This is what I propose we do:

(1) use the [ square brackets ] convention to make it clear that the
initial packaging work was done mainly by Nicolas;

(2) set the Maintainer field to Nicolas; and

(3) set the Uploaders field to Birger,

i.e. apply this diff:

diff --git a/debian/changelog b/debian/changelog
index ac2d939f..e5e6ccd5 100644
--- a/debian/changelog
+++ b/debian/changelog
@@ -1,5 +1,6 @@
 sway (1.0~beta.2-1) experimental; urgency=medium

+  [ Nicolas Braud-Santoni & Birger Schacht ]
   * Initial packaging (Closes: 897246, 821397)

  -- Birger Schacht   Sun, 02 Dec 2018 20:14:53 +0100
diff --git a/debian/control b/debian/control
index 384a91ee..df3e0d0c 100644
--- a/debian/control
+++ b/debian/control
@@ -1,7 +1,8 @@
 Source: sway
 Section: x11
 Priority: optional
-Maintainer: Birger Schacht 
+Maintainer: Nicolas Braud-Santoni 
+Uploaders: Birger Schacht 
 Build-Depends:
  debhelper-compat (= 12),
  libwlroots-dev (>= 0.2),

According to Debian's social conventions, this would mean that both
Birger and Nicolas are allowed to make uploads of the package, but
Nicolas has final say over the contents of the package, and would be
allowed to remove Birger from the Uploaders field.

The last e-mail we have from Nicolas, saying that they are waiting for
sponsorship, indicates that they still want to maintain this package in
Debian.  On the other hand, Birger has worked on the package recently,
and I want to unblock him.  So I think this is a suitable compromise.

Birger, if this sounds good to you, please apply my diff, and then run
`dch -r` again to refresh the timestamp in d/changelog.

I will then upload the package to DELAYED/X where X=15-N, and N is the
number of days that have passed since the date of this e-mail.

Nicolas, if you are not okay with having Birger in the Uploaders field,
you can NACK my sponsorship and do an upload yourself, now that you are
in the uploading keyring.

  Description : pangenome-wide association studies
 Scoary is designed to take the gene_presence_absence.csv file from
 Roary as well as a traits file created by the user and calculate the
 associations between all genes in the accessory genome and the traits. It
 reports a list of genes sorted by strength of association per trait.

  Description : interactive full screen 2/3-way merge tool
The imediff command helps you to merge 2 slightly different files with an
optional base file interactively using the in-place alternating display of
the changed content on a single-pane full screen terminal user interface.
.
The advantage of this user interface is the minimal movement of the line of
sight for the user.  Other great tools such as vimdiff, xxdiff, meld and
kdiff3 require you to look at different points of display to find the exact
position of changes.  This makes imediff the most stress-free tool.
.
Other great tools for merge such as "diff3 -m ..." and "git merge ..."
operate only on the difference by line.  So even for the non-overlapping
changes, they yield the merge conflict if changes happen on the same line.
.
The automatic merge logic of the imediff command operates not only on the
difference by line but on the difference by character.  This is another
great feature of the imediff command. So for the non-overlapping changes, it
always yields the clean merge.
.
This comes with git-ime script which helps you to split squished git commit
using imediff and with a support script to use imediff as the backend of
git-mergetool.


  Old upstream: 2003-2004 Jarno Elonen  in python2
  New upstream: 2015-2018 Osamu Aoki  in python3

The old upstream agreed to handover maintenance to me.
This prompted osamu to port code to python3 etc. and
changed its name from imediff2 to imediff since it now supports
diff3.

This ITP is for uploading the new version 2.0 series (imediff).

  Description : High performance caching library

Caffeine provides an in-memory cache using a Google Guava inspired API.
The improvements draw on the experience designing Guava's cache and
ConcurrentLinkedHashMap.

Caffeine provides flexible construction to create a cache with a combination
of the following features:
 * Automatic loading of entries into the cache, optionally asynchronously
 * Size-based eviction when a maximum is exceeded based on frequency and recency
 * Time-based expiration of entries, measured since last access or last write
 * Asynchronously refresh when the first stale request for an entry occurs
 * Keys automatically wrapped in weak references
 * Values automatically wrapped in weak or soft references
 * Notification of evicted (or otherwise removed) entries
 * Writes propagated to an external resource
 * Accumulation of cache access statistics

This library is a new dependency of Apache JMeter (packaged as jakarta-jmeter).
